Key West - License To Kill

The Living Daylights - Key West Lighthouse
Key West is one of the major settings in the License To Kill. One of the most violent Bond movies, there are several key scenes set in Key West. Bond's friend Felix Lighter is married in Key West at the beginning of the picture. A little later Bond is taken the the Hemingway House with all of the cats to meet with his superiors from the UK. This lighthouse can be seen in the scene at the Hemingway House. There are also scenes along the water front and marina's throughout the picture. Felix is used as shark bait in one rather brutal scene at one of the marina's in the Keys.

Although not one of the most successful Bond movies and one that I did not really care for originally, the movie holds better with repeated views than some of the more popular Bond titles. After visiting Key West I find the movie even more interesting. There are many scenes and sights of Key West throughout the first half of the movie. However when I went to Key West I did not see or hear any mention of the film being made there.
A View To A Kill - The Eiffel Tower

Paris - A View To A Kill

Without question, Paris is my favorite city that I have ever visited. I fell in love with this city on my first visit and can think no place I would rather return. While in Paris I did the customary visit to the Eiffel Tower. It is even more magnificant up close than can be imagined from any picture. As I took the elevator to top of tower I could not help but be reminded of the Bond film A View To Kill. Here Grace Jones as the villanesse Mayday jumps from the top of the tower and parachutes down to a tour boat in the Seine. It is one of my favorite stunts from any Bond film. Probably because it happens in Paris.
The Living Daylights - Bratislava

Bratislava - The Living Daylights

Just the name Bratislava brings up images of Cold War spies and espionage. The Bond film The Living Daylights opens in Bratislava at the Symphony. Although they did not use the actual site for the Symphony in the movie as pictured here it is still the actual Symphony Hall in Bratislava. Bond leaves Bratislava and heads to Vienna in the film. Althought Bond took a car I found a train ride to be very quick and easy access between the two cities.
